WebOct 26,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ebIn C++, the STL unordered_map is an unordered associative container that provides the functionality of an unordered map or dictionary data structure. In contrast to a regular …
STL unordered_map 自定义键值类型-白红宇的个人博客
Web但是 上一篇文章中模拟实现的哈希表 还不足以直接封装起来共 unordered_set 和 unordered_map 使用, 所以在封装之前, 需要 改造哈希表 改造哈希表 温馨提示: 本篇文章底层哈希表的实现 使用 开散列法, 即 链地址法 WebDec 3, 2024 · The unordered_map::begin() is a built-in function in C++ STL which returns an iterator pointing to the first element in the unordered_map container or in any of its bucket.. Syntax for first element in unordered_map container: unordered_map.begin(). Parameters: This function does not accepts any parameters. Return Value: The function returns an … mayhill hotel
C++ 容器中map和unordered map区别详解_C 语言_AB教程网
WebEven though std::size_t is larger than unsigned int on common 64 bit platforms, and thus the hash doesn't change across its full length - this isn't a problem. The standard places no such requirement on an std::hash implementation. The problem is that there is no std::hash() specialization. WebJSON ( JavaScript Object Notation, pronounced / ˈdʒeɪsən /; also / ˈdʒeɪˌsɒn /) is an open standard file format and data interchange format that uses human-readable text to store and transmit data objects consisting of attribute–value pairs and … Web问题分析 对于unordered_map而言,当我们插入的时候,需要哈希函数的函数对象对key进行hash,又要利用等比函数的函数对象确保插入的键值对没有重复。然而,当我们自定义类型时,c++标准库并没有对应的哈希函数和等比函数的函数对象。因此需要分别对它 … mayhill house west malling